Myrobalan Powder, made from the dried fruit of the Terminalia chebula tree, is a versatile and essential ingredient in natural dyeing. With its high tannin content, myrobalan is commonly used as a mordant assist for cellulose fibers (like cotton and linen), while also producing soft yellow to greenish tones when used as a dye in its own right.

Dyeing & Mordanting Notes:
Use as a pretreatment for cellulose fibers before applying natural dyes
Can be used alone as a subtle yellow dye
Reacts well with iron to produce grey-green or olive tones
Excellent for printing pastes, bundle dyeing, and layered techniques
As a dye: Use 20-30% WOF
As a tannin mordant: Use 15–20% WOF
Simmer gently for 30–45 minutes, strain before dyeing or mordanting
Mordanted fabrics can be dried and stored before dyeing
